Debit and credit are the 2 most fundamental ideas in accountancy. These days, nearly all countries follow the double access method of book keeping. Beneath this system, for every account that may be debited by means of a certain quantity, every other account must be credited through the similar amount. Thus, at any given point, the sum total of all debits will have to be equivalent to the sum general of credits.

For any given transaction, the account to be debited and which credited is in keeping with sure principles of accountancy.

Widely, the rule of thumb for debit/credit score is as follows:

A) For real (or asset) accounts (e.g. furnishings, money, equipment, land, etc.): Debit is what comes in, credit is what is going out.

b) For nominal (or income / cost) debts (e.g. earnings, purchase, gross sales, etc.): Debit is all expenses and losses, credit score is all source of revenue and gains. This will include our bank chequing bills and is why had been all so used to understanding debit and credit underneath these conditions.

c) For private (or individual's) bills (E.g. Mr. Johnson's A/C, Forsyth Inc. A/C, etc.): Debit is the receiver, credit the giver.

Thus, as an example, if an individual buys furnishings worth $one thousand and will pay for it in money, he would apply rule (a) Debit the furnishings account and credit cash a/c.

Let's take any other transaction. A business will pay cash to their employee, Mr. Smith, amounting to $1500 through cheque. On this case, following Rule (b), salary a/c shall be debited, and following rule (c), financial institution a/c will be credited, considering the fact that in accounting, the banker is treated as an individual account.

At the end of any given duration the balances in all of the bills are installed a desk structure, known as the trial balance. The debit balances are put in the debit aspect of the trial stability and the credit score balances at the credit. Considering the fact that each debit has a corresponding credit score, it naturally follows that either side of the trial steadiness will have to be equal. Any discrepancy in the same might indicate that an error has taken place somewhere in making an entry.

The layman may get puzzled with the terms debit and credit as utilized by his banker. The banker will "credit" you for all deposits of finances in your debts, i.e., on every occasion your bank steadiness increases, and debit you with all withdrawals. However the entries in the financial institution e-book for a trade are just the opposite. In different words, whilst you deposit price range for your bank, you debit the bank e-book and whilst you're making bills or withdrawals, you credit the bankbook. Therefore the bank's passbook or commentary can have the similar entries as your bankbook, however at the opposite sides.

So subsequent time your accountant tells you that your financial institution guide has been debited through $1000 feel free, for it is a deposit and now not a fee!
